Ambassador to New Zealand, Mr. Zhang Limin attended the "International Sustainable Cities Forum"

¡¡¡¡March 30, 2009, the International Sustainable Cities Forum, jointly sponsored by the Jia Cui China Exhibition and the New Zealand Herald, assisted by China's Urban Real Estate Developer Strategic Alliance, was held in New Zealand's largest city Auckland. Ambassador to New Zealand Zhang Limin, Consul General in Auckland Liao Juhua, New Zealand Minister of the Interior and Land Information Minister Richard • Worth, Mayor of Auckland John • Banks and more than 150 representatives from the two countries of political, economic and trade attended the forum. Ambassador Zhang Limin made a warm opening speech.

¡¡¡¡In his speech Ambassador Zhang said that, this forum coincided with the one-year anniversary of the trade agreement reached by China and New Zealand, such coincidence was quite significant, which reflected the increasingly close exchanges and cooperation between China and New Zealand. This sustainable development, as one global issue of common interest, was always the concern of governments. The Chinese Government, with the spirit of being highly responsible, had always committed to sustainable development of cities, and putting the building of a resource-saving and environment-friendly society at a very prominent place in the process of industrialization and modernization. New Zealand attached great importance to sustainable development and had achieved significant accomplishment and accumulated valuable experiences in urban development and planning. The forum was of great significance for both countries to strengthen communication and deepen cooperation under the current economic situation.

¡¡¡¡Some Chinese entrepreneurs and officials, together with the New Zealand counterparts, had in-depth exchanges and discussions on the experience, issues and technical innovation of urban sustainable development and their contributions to sustainable development. Chinese entrepreneurs and officials included were Wang Shi, Chairman of China Vanke Group (the real estate enterprise with the world¡¯s highest market value), Meng Gang, the Chairman of China's Urban Real Estate Developer Strategic Alliance, and the representatives of the "International Garden City" winner Wujin district of Jiangsu province and Xing County of Zhejiang province.
